Under 49 CFR Part 382, all motor carriers must maintain a comprehensive drug and alcohol testing program for drivers operating commercial motor vehicles requiring a CDL. This isn't optional — it's a federal requirement with severe penalties for non-compliance.
The required testing categories include pre-employment drug testing before any driver operates a CMV, random testing throughout the year (minimum 50% of drivers for drugs, 10% for alcohol), post-accident testing following qualifying accidents, reasonable suspicion testing when a trained supervisor observes signs of impairment, return-to-duty testing after a positive test, and follow-up testing as prescribed by a Substance Abuse Professional.
Additionally, since January 2020, carriers must query the FMCSA Drug & Alcohol Clearinghouse before hiring any driver and conduct annual queries for all current drivers. This database tracks positive tests, refusals, and return-to-duty status across the entire industry.

A positive drug or alcohol test triggers a specific process that must be followed exactly. The driver is immediately removed from safety-sensitive duties, and the result is reported to the Clearinghouse.

FMCSA requires random drug testing at a minimum annual rate of 50% of the average number of driver positions, and random alcohol testing at a minimum annual rate of 10%. SELAM ensures your random selections meet or exceed these rates throughout the year.
The FMCSA Drug & Alcohol Clearinghouse is a federal database that tracks drug and alcohol testing violations. All employers must query the Clearinghouse before hiring a CDL driver (full query) and annually for all current drivers (limited query). SELAM handles all Clearinghouse queries for you.
Operating without a compliant drug and alcohol testing program violates 49 CFR Part 382 and can result in fines of $7,500 or more per violation, adverse audit findings, and potential out-of-service orders. It also creates significant liability exposure in case of an accident.
